Hackers hacked into 1000’s of firms, locked down every pc, and demanded $45,000 in ransom for a single gadget. The President of the United States ordered the government companies to invest all efforts in the investigation.

The group behind the “unprecedented cybercrime” assault claims to be locking down one million units, only accepting a withdrawal with a ransom of $ 70 million, paid only after in Bitcoin.

According to NBC, the culprit is the notorious REvil hacker group, which after infiltrated JBS, 1 of the world’s greatest meat suppliers, resulting in the company’s operations in the North American market place to be suspended.

From July two, REvil launched a mass assault on Kaseya, a answer supplier that aids firms handle software package updates.

Many of Kaseya’s consumers are businesses that handle network solutions for other firms. Therefore, the quantity of consumers impacted by this ransom assault greater quickly.

Instead of infiltrating and knocking down the organization’s method like other hacker groups usually do, REvil locked the pc of every victim and demanded a ransom of $ 45,000 / gadget.

On July four, US President Joe Biden ordered the government companies of this nation to go all out to investigate the situation.

Swedish grocery chain Coop was the largest victim of the assault, which was behind REvil. They had to shut just about 800 branches. Coop’s billing method managed by Visma Esscom, a purchaser of Kaseya, was locked by hackers.

It is not clear specifically how numerous methods had been contaminated, the quantity could be quite substantial. According to cybersecurity business Huntress, which is helping Kaseya in dealing with the incident, one,000 firms have been impacted so far.

It is hard to confirm the quantity of one million locked machines as stated by RRvil. Most victims do not make the breach public, nor does any government or organization hold this data.

However, Mikko Hypponen, a cybersecurity specialist at safety company F-Secure, thinks the scale can be up to that.

“Think of a supply chain, say a grocery store. Every cashier system is an endpoint (a generic term for devices in a network). Every laptop, everyone in the sales department has one system, many servers. With 200-300 stores, there will be thousands of endpoints. And if 1,000 companies like Coop get hacked, you will have 1 million endpoints,” Mr. Hypponen commented.
